  3. Yudhishthira was wise beyond his age and always thought logically before taking any action, thus setting examples to others. Bhima, the second brother was blessed with amazing strength, while Arjuna stood out with his exceptional archery skills and mastery of weaponry.
  4. The fourth brother, Nakula was renowned for his good looks and intelligence, and Sahadeva had an adept knowledge of sciences and astronomy. All in all, they made the perfect team skilled in various fields of endeavors.
